Were you the class clown or more of a teacher's pet? Regardless of which you were, these 12 memories will send you right back to your assigned seat at your old elementary school.

1. You adorned your pencils with pencil grips and colorful eraser toppers to express yourself.

2. You looked forward to catching up on your favorite chapter books during DEAR (Drop Everything And Read) time.

3. Graduating from the DARE (Drug Abuse Resistance Education) program was a pretty big deal.

4. You ate in the cafeteria and had to decide which friend group to sit with.

5. You sweated through physical education and were always corrected if you called it gym class.

6. You got rewards for good behavior.

7. You had much needed time to burn off steam at recess.

8. You had truly unforgettable teachers, for better or for worse.

9. You went all out for spirit days, like backwards day.

10. There was nothing more reassuring than the announcement of a snow day.

11. Valentine's day in the classroom meant you got a day full of cute cards, stickers, and even candy (if your school allowed it)!

12. You got little tooth holders from the nurse's office whenever you lost a tooth at school (probably during lunch).

Course registration at college can be a big hassle and is almost never talked about. Classes you want to take fill up before you get a chance to register. You might change your mind about a class you want to take and must struggle to find another class to fit in the same time period. You also have to make sure no classes clash by time. Like I said, it's a big hassle.

This semester, I was waitlisted for two classes. Most people in this situation, especially first years, freak out because they don't know what to do. Here is what you should do when this happens.
